DBA Data[Home] [Help]

PACKAGE BODY: APPS.OE_8PC2_LINE_RCVED

Source


1 PACKAGE BODY OE_8PC2_LINE_RCVED AS 
2  PROCEDURE Is_Valid
3  ( 
4    p_application_id        in    number,
5    p_entity_short_name     in    varchar2,
6    p_validation_entity_short_name in varchar2, 
7    p_validation_tmplt_short_name  in varchar2,
8    p_record_set_short_name        in varchar2,
9    p_scope                        in varchar2,
10  x_result out nocopy number
11   )
12  IS 
13    l_valid_count NUMBER := 0; 
14    l_set_count   NUMBER := 0; 
15  
16    CURSOR C_VC  IS 
17    SELECT count(*) 
18    FROM OE_AK_ORDER_LINES_V a 
19    WHERE a.LINE_ID =  OE_LINE_ADJ_SECURITY.g_record.LINE_ID
20    AND   a.SHIPPED_QUANTITY IS NOT NULL 
21    AND   a.SHIPPED_QUANTITY <> 0
22    AND   a.LINE_CATEGORY_CODE = 'RETURN'
23 ;
24  
25  
26 BEGIN 
27    x_result := 0; 
28    OPEN C_VC; 
29    FETCH C_VC into l_valid_count; 
30    CLOSE C_VC; 
31    If (l_valid_count > 0)  then 
32       x_result := 1; 
33    End If; 
34    Return; 
35 END Is_Valid;
36 END OE_8PC2_LINE_RCVED;